CVE-2020-26275 1 Jupyter 1 Jupyter Server 2021-03-30 5.8 MEDIUM 6.1 MEDIUM
The Jupyter Server provides the backend (i.e. the core services, APIs, and REST endpoints) for Jupyter web applications like Jupyter notebook, JupyterLab, and Voila. In Jupyter Server before version 1.1.1, an open redirect vulnerability could cause the jupyter server to redirect the browser to a different malicious website. All jupyter servers running without a base_url prefix are technically affected, however, these maliciously crafted links can only be reasonably made for known jupyter server hosts. A link to your jupyter server may *appear* safe, but ultimately redirect to a spoofed server on the public internet. This same vulnerability was patched in upstream notebook v5.7.8. This is fixed in jupyter_server 1.1.1. If upgrade is not available, a workaround can be to run your server on a url prefix: "jupyter server --ServerApp.base_url=/jupyter/".

CVE-2021-21385 1 Mifos 1 Mifos-mobile 2021-03-30 5.8 MEDIUM 7.4 HIGH
Mifos-Mobile Android Application for MifosX is an Android Application built on top of the MifosX Self-Service platform. Mifos-Mobile before commit e505f62 disables HTTPS hostname verification of its HTTP client. Additionally it accepted any self-signed certificate as valid. Hostname verification is an important part when using HTTPS to ensure that the presented certificate is valid for the host. Disabling it can allow for man-in-the-middle attacks. Accepting any certificate, even self-signed ones allows man-in-the-middle attacks. This problem is fixed in mifos-mobile commit e505f62.
CVE-2021-1442 1 Cisco 1 Ios Xe 2021-03-30 6.9 MEDIUM 7.8 HIGH
A vulnerability in a diagnostic command for the Plug-and-Play (PnP) subsystem of Cisco IOS XE Software could allow an authenticated, local attacker to elevate privileges to the level of an Administrator user (level 15) on an affected device. The vulnerability is due to insufficient protection of sensitive information. An attacker with low privileges could exploit this vulnerability by issuing the diagnostic CLI show pnp profile when a specific PnP listener is enabled on the device. A successful exploit could allow the attacker to obtain a privileged authentication token. This token can be used to send crafted PnP messages and execute privileged commands on the targeted system.

CVE-2020-14209 1 Dolibarr 1 Dolibarr 2021-03-30 6.5 MEDIUM 8.8 HIGH
Dolibarr before 11.0.5 allows low-privilege users to upload files of dangerous types, leading to arbitrary code execution. This occurs because .pht and .phar files can be uploaded. Also, a .htaccess file can be uploaded to reconfigure access control (e.g., to let .noexe files be executed as PHP code to defeat the .noexe protection mechanism).

CVE-2021-27208 1 Xilinx 4 Zynq-7000, Zynq-7000 Firmware, Zynq-7000s and 1 more 2021-03-30 4.6 MEDIUM 6.8 MEDIUM
When booting a Zync-7000 SOC device from nand flash memory, the nand driver in the ROM does not validate the inputs when reading in any parameters in the nand’s parameter page. IF a field read in from the parameter page is too large, this causes a buffer overflow that could lead to arbitrary code execution. Physical access and modification of the board assembly on which the Zynq-7000 SoC device mounted is needed to replace the original NAND flash memory with a NAND flash emulation device for this attack to be successful.

CVE-2020-29599 2 Debian, Imagemagick 2 Debian Linux, Imagemagick 2021-03-29 6.8 MEDIUM 7.8 HIGH
ImageMagick before 6.9.11-40 and 7.x before 7.0.10-40 mishandles the -authenticate option, which allows setting a password for password-protected PDF files. The user-controlled password was not properly escaped/sanitized and it was therefore possible to inject additional shell commands via coders/pdf.c.
